In addition to your agreed salary and employer superannuation contributions, the WAPolice Force offers stability, growth and learning opportunities, work-life balance opportunities, flexible leave options, salary packaging and a fit for life program.Position ObjectiveThis position undertakes complex financial analysis and investigations on organisations, businesses and individuals to identify, track, trace and document financial transactions associated with potential criminal activity.
Undertakes analysis of financial evidence and produces comprehensive reports to assist criminal or civil proceedings and appears as an expert witness in court.
